S&P 500 sector ETFs provide a efficient way for investors to gain exposure to specific sectors of the U.S. economy. Examining the performance of these ETFs can highlight valuable insights into market trends and sector-specific dynamics.

Over recent years, various sectors have surpassed others, driven by trends in consumer behavior and technological advancements. For instance, the IT sector has been a reliable performer, fueled by the accelerated growth of digital services. Conversely, sectors like energy have faced challenges due to volatile commodity prices and policy pressures.

Understanding the past performance of S&P 500 sector ETFs can aid investors in constructing strategic investment approaches.

By allocating their portfolios across multiple sectors, investors can potentially reduce risk and improve overall portfolio returns.

Unlocking Growth Potential: A Guide to S&P 500 Sector ETFs

Gaining exposure within the diverse landscape of the S&P 500 is a popular strategy for investors seeking robust portfolio diversification and growth potential. Sector-specific Exchange Traded Funds (ETFs) offer a targeted approach, allowing you to hone your investments on particular industries that resonate with your outlook.

Consider the compelling advantages of sector ETFs:

* **Targeted Exposure:** Sector ETFs provide focused exposure to individual sectors like technology, healthcare, or energy, enabling you to benefit from industry-specific trends and growth opportunities.

* **Diversification Within Sectors:** Even within a sector ETF, your investment is spread across multiple companies, mitigating the risk associated with dependence on a single entity.

* **Flexibility & Control:** Sector ETFs offer investors versatility to adjust their portfolio structure based on changing market conditions and investment goals.
